recoverable

/ɹɪˈkʌvɚəb(ə)l/adj
High School
1

Capable of being regained or recovered.

2

Restorable from sickness, faintness, danger, etc.

3

Capable of being brought back to a former condition, or recovered from.

4

Obtainable from a debtor or possessor.
